How to Get an ADHD Diagnosis As an Adult

Private ADHD assessments can be faster and more professional. These appointments are conducted via online video calls. They cost between PS500 and PS1,200 in London.

Presently the NHS in England does not have the resources to meet the growing demand for adult ADHD assessment. Many people are forced to look for private treatment because of this.

The cost of an assessment can vary from PS300 to PS700 dependent on the psychiatrist and the quality of the report. Certain private psychiatrists offer discounted rates for assessments for youngsters or children. These appointments are shorter, and less expensive than adult assessments.

An ADHD assessment is a comprehensive examination which includes clinical interviews and rating scales. It may also contain objective information such as school reports or information from family members. The psychiatrist will then determine if you have ADHD and recommend treatment. It is important to remember that the cost of an ADHD evaluation does not always include prescriptions for medication.

The process of determining if you have an adhd diagnosis at an adult is typically a fairly thorough procedure. A psychiatrist will determine if symptoms result in significant impairment. They'll also want to rule out any other causes, such as depression or thyroid disorders. They will also request old school reports from informants and private adhd treatment uk other information. In some instances they may also ask for an examination of the blood.

A private psychiatrist will provide you with a written report which will be sent to your GP. It will outline the results of your assessment, a holistic treatment plan and what you can expect from any medications prescribed. This report can be a valuable source for your GP when discussing your cost of private adhd assessment treatment. Additionally it will provide your GP the necessary information to sign an agreement of shared care with your private psychiatrist regarding ADHD medication.
